Instructions. Over medium heat, melt the butter and saute the garlic one minute, until fragrant. Add in the milk, Laughing Cow cheese, cottage cheese, onion powder, pepper and salt. Stir to combine, breaking up the cheese as it melts. Cook the cheese mixture for about 15 minutes or until the cheese is fully melted.

HOW TO MAKE LAUGHING COW ALFREDO SAUCE. First, in a medium sauce pan, melt your butter and add your garlic and onion powders. Then, cook these together until the butter is soft. Next, pour in your skim milk and stir it all together well. Make sure to use fat-free milk to keep the recipe light and healthy.

1 wedge The Laughing Cow Light Creamy Swiss cheese. 2 tsp. reduced-fat Parmesan-style grated topping. 1 tsp. light sour cream. Optional seasonings: salt and black pepper. with nonstick spray to medium heat. Add all ingredients, breaking the cheese wedge into pieces. Cook and stir until cheese has melted, mixed with sour cream, and coated.
